호스팅 7 41 드루팔

2013년 7월 23일 동부 표준시 오후 1시 22분

질문 주셔서 감사합니다! 예, 당신은 공유 SSL 인증서를 사용할 수 있습니다. 공유 SSL 인증서는 사전, 그래서 서버 측에서 수행 구성은 없습니다. 당신이 당신의 사이트에 사용할 것 URL을 결정하기 위해 공유 SSLS에 대한 도움말을 참조하세요. 공유 SSL 당신이 처음에 귀하의 사이트에 대한 설정을 가지고있는 URL과 동일한 URL되지 않습니다. 그래서, 당신은 또한 당신의 드루팔 설치의 settings.php 파일에 설정 기본 URL을 설정해야 할 수도 있습니다. 또한 온라인 포럼에서 같은 일을 물어 봤다 사람과 다음 지침을 발견 :

7 41 드루팔 호스팅 기본 URL 설정

  1. (위의 글에 따라) 공유 SSL을 결정
  2. 당신이 당신의 공유 SSL URL을 알게되면, 당신은 공유 SSL에 적용하여 드루팔 설치 디렉토리를 결정해야합니다. 예를 들면 : 당신의 SSL 경로 인 경우 https://bizXXX.inmotionhosting.com/

이름, 당신이 '드루팔'라는 폴더에 드루팔 사이트를 설치, 다음 경로 https://bizXXX.inmotionhosting.com/ 일 것입니다

/ 드루팔을 username을. 기본 디렉토리 (public_html을)에 사이트를 설치 한 경우, 당신은 공유 SSL 경로를 변경할 필요가 없습니다 것 - 그것은 https://bizXXX.inmotionhosting.com/을 남아있을 것입니다

사용자 이름.
  • 사이트 / 기본 폴더에 settings.php 파일을 편집
  • 드루팔은 SSL을 사용할 수 있도록 지시에 따라 (드루팔 HTTPS 정보
  • 다음 줄을 추가 (이미 파일에의 예를이 있어야한다) : $ BASE_URL = "https://bizXXX.inmotionhosting.com/

    사용자 이름/. )


  • 참고 : 올바른 공유 SSL 경로를 사용해야합니다 - 나는 단계에 사용되는 URL 위에서 간단하게 예를 들어 아닌 실제 경로입니다.

    즉 당신이 그것을 작동하게하는 데 필요한 모든해야한다. 매우 실제 보안 경로가 URL과 동일하지 않습니다 이후 일부 사용자에 대한 의심을 보일 수 있도록 간단하여 SSL을 구입하는 것이 좋습니다. SSLS는 예전만큼 비싸지 않다 당신이 전자 상거래의 모든 유형을 실시하고 특히, 자신의 비용을 잘 가치가있다.

    나는이 질문에 대답 도움이되기를 바랍니다! 당신이 어떤 추가 지원이 필요한 경우 저희에게 알려주십시오.

    문안 인사,
    아넬 C.

    덕분에 당신이 도움을. 나는 당신이 제공하는 지침을 일했다.

    나는 인모 션 (InMotion) 호스팅 가이드에서 공유 SSL의 URL을했다 1. (bizXXX.inmotionhosting.com/ "에서 진행

    https://secureXXX.inmotionhosting.com/ "에서"my_user_name

    2. 기본 디렉토리 (public_html을)에 내 사이트를 설치하고 있으므로 SSL 공유 디렉토리가 "https://bizXXX.inmotionhosting.com/

    나는 다음 깨끗한 URL을 실행하는 드루팔 7을 구성. 무슨 일이 것은 공유 SSL의 URL은 홈페이지 작동했다. 다른 모든 페이지는 오류 404 메시지를 반환합니다. 정규 "비 SSL"페이지는 여전히 깨끗한 URL을 작동합니다.

    이 테스트를 41과 마찬가지로 7 드루팔 호스팅

    나는 당신이 (https://drupal.org/https-information) 나열된 링크 중 하나에 문서를 확인하고 그것을 말한다

    "443 통이 URL의가 HTTPS 모드에서 다시 쓸 수에 AllowOverride 모든 활성화 필요 당신이 HTTPS 활성화 그것은 단지 홈페이지에 작업 및 하위 링크가 깨진 경우 VirtualHost의이 때문입니다."

    내 사이트에 HTTP 및 HTTPS를 지원하려는 그래서 나는이 최신 문제를 생각하고하는 서버 구성입니다. 당신은 단지 서버 구성을 확인할 수 있습니다. 서버가 혼합 모드 HTTPS 및 HTTP 세션을 지원하도록 구성된 경우이 문제가 내 말을 의미합니다. 그런데 나는 혼합 모드 HTTPS 및 HTTP 세션에 Ubercart의 SSL 모듈을 사용하고 있습니다.

    도와 주셔서 다시 한번 감사합니다.

    에 AllowOverride에 대한 대부분의 전부는 아니지만 설정을 사용할 수 있습니다. 우리가 도와 드리겠습니다,하지만 우리는 특정 답을 제공하기 위해 더 많은 정보가 필요합니다.

    발생한 전체 오류 / 문제는 무엇입니까?

    당신은 우리가이 오류를 볼 수있는 페이지로 연결되는 링크가 있습니까?

    또한, 공식 드루팔 사이트에서이 가이드한다. 드루팔 구성 섹션에서 혼합 모드에 대한 몇 가지 옵션을 제공합니다. 당신은 어떤 방법을 사용하고 있습니까?

    추가 문의 사항이있는 경우 아래 그들을 게시 주시기 바랍니다.
    고맙습니다,

    2013년 7월 24일 동부 표준시 오후 12시 16분

    답장을 보내 주셔서 감사합니다.

    나는 전체 오류 / 문제는 두 가지 추측 :

    1. 깨진 링크 내가 이전에 언급 HTTPS를 사용하여.

    내가 Ubercart SSL을 구성 할 때 2 (모두 입력 "비 보안 도메인 이름", "도메인 이름을 확보"등), 나는 다음과 같은 경고가 나타납니다

    "Ubercart SSL (uc_ssl) :.. uc_ssl_check ()가 당신이 설정에 정의 된 웹 사이트의 SSL (HTTPS) 버전에 연결할 수 없기 때문에 함수가 FALSE 반환이이 세 가지에 의해 발생할 수 있습니다 1. 웹 사이트입니다 제대로 SSL에 대한하지 설정이, 2가에는 OpenSSL 확장이 당신의 PHP 설치시에 사용할 수 없습니다, 3. allow_url_fopen을은 php.ini 파일에 사용할 수 없습니다. # 2가 실패 할 경우, uc_ssl가 설정할 수 allow_url_fopen을 필요로 file_get_contents ()를 사용하려고합니다 php.ini 파일에서 TRUE로. 희망이 힌트는 uc_ssl을 사용할 수 있도록이 문제를 해결하는 데 도움이됩니다. 당신은 https://secure139.inmotionhosting.com/로 이동하여이 문제를 디버깅하려고 할 수 있습니다

    이름 //? uc_ssl_check = 1

    심각한 오류! 당신은 보안 도메인에 대해 입력 한 도메인은 다시 비보안으로 온 또는 드루팔의 설치를 다시 가리 키지 않습니다. 보안 도메인 이름을 설정해야하며이 드루팔의 설치 가리키는해야한다. "


    드루팔 구성을 위해 나는 당신이 언급 페이지의 옵션 2를 사용하고 있습니다. 그것은 말합니다 :

    "더 나은 보안을 위해 기본값 (FALSE)에서 $의 conf [ 'HTTPS를'] 떠나 HTTPS를 통해 인증 된 모든 트래픽을 전송하고 익명 세션에 HTTP를 사용합니다. 다시 한 번 기여 모듈을 443 세션 또는 보안 로그인처럼 여기에 당신을 도울 수 있습니다. 드루팔 7은 자동으로 SSL 전용 보안 세션 쿠키가 브라우저에 발행됩니다 HTTPS 사이트에 session.cookie_secure의 PHP 구성을 할 수 있습니다. "

    그러나 대신에 "443 Session1 또는"보안 로그인 Ubercart SSL을 ""내가 사용하고 "모듈.

    너희들이 실제 사이트를 살펴하는 것이 좋은 것입니다. 나는 Ubercart를 사용하고 난 페이팔 샌드 박스로 테스트입니다. 전자 상거래는 잘 작동한다. 그러나 여전히 테스트되고 그래서 지금 당장은 공개하지 않습니다. 나는 사람들에게 당신이 사이트에 기밀 액세스 권한을 부여 할 수 있습니까?

    모든 도움을 주셔서 다시 한번 감사합니다.

    당신의 이름 존 폴과 실수에 대한 나의 사과 :(
    그것은이 문제를 해결하기 위해 노력 길고 긴 하루였다.

    귀하의 사이트가 아직 우리의 서버에 거주하지 않는 경우, 공유 SSL은 성공적으로 작동하지 않습니다. 또한, 나는 다른 영향을 얻을 수 있는지 확인하기 위해 그들이 기사 "443 Session1 또는"에 나열 모듈 로그인 보안 "중 하나를 시도하는 것이 좋습니다.

    우리는 당신이 docs@inmotionhosting.com에 사이트 정보를 이메일로 보낼 수 있습니다, 살펴 드리겠습니다

    제목으로 : jeremy_steel

    그런 다음, 우리는이 포럼 게시물에 여기 전송 된 알려주는 댓글을 게시 할 수 있습니다.

    추가 문의 사항이있는 경우 아래 그들을 게시 주시기 바랍니다.
    고맙습니다,

    2013년 7월 24일 동부 표준시 오후 3시 29분

    나는 HTTPS를 활성화하는 방법에 대한 드루팔 가이드 (사이트 / 기본 / settings.php)에 언급 된 파일을 확인하고이 업데이트되지 않았습니다 :

    "당신은 혼합 모드 HTTPS 및 HTTP 세션이 사이트 / 기본 / settings.php를 열고 [ 'HTTPS']을 TRUE = $ conf의 추가를 지원하려면,"이 기사는 상태

    튜토리얼에 따르면 당신은 파일에 다음 행을 추가해야합니다 :
    $ conf의 [ '는 HTTPS'] = TRUE;

    이 가이드의 옵션 2를 다음되기 때문에, 그것은 "거짓"으로 설정 말한다 :
    "더 나은 보안을 위해 기본값 (FALSE)에서 $의 conf [ 'HTTPS를'] 떠나 HTTPS를 통해 인증 된 모든 트래픽을 전송하고 익명 세션에 HTTP를 사용합니다. 다시 한 번 기여 모듈을 443 세션 또는 보안 로그인처럼 여기에 당신을 도울 수 있습니다. 드루팔 7은 자동으로 SSL 전용 보안 세션 쿠키가 브라우저에 발행됩니다 HTTPS 사이트에 session.cookie_secure의 PHP 구성을 할 수 있습니다. "

    그런 다음 코드 줄을 추가합니다 :
    $의 conf [ 'HTTPS는'] = FALSE;

    또한이 사이트 / 기본 / settings.php에 공유 SSL에 대한 올바른 보안 주소를 입력해야합니다.

    그때 성공적으로 작동하는지 우리에게 알려, 다음 단계에 따라 추천하거나 다른 오류가 발생합니다.

    추가 문의 사항이있는 경우 아래 그들을 게시 주시기 바랍니다.
    고맙습니다,

    2013년 7월 24일 동부 표준시 오후 5시 3분

    이전에 제안 나는 settings.php를 수정했지만 그것은 차이를하지, 그래서 변화를 떠났다. 나는 다시 오늘과 여전히 해결했습니다. 또한 settngs.php에 htaccess로 파일에 RewriteBase 설정 및 $ BASE_URL을 변경하려했지만 어느 쪽도이 문제를 해결했다.

    내가 어제 무슨 짓을했는지 간략하게 설명 할 수 있습니다 :

    나는이 개 권장 모듈 보안 페이지 및 443 세션을 소싱 시작했다.


    보안 페이지
    나는 보안 페이지 모듈을 설치 한 후, 나는 그것을 구성하려하지만, "보안 페이지 사용"옵션이 회색으로 표시됩니다 다음과 같이 말한다 : "이 설정은 웹 서버가있을 때 변경할 수있을 것입니다이 설정을 활성화해야합니다 보안 페이지를 사용하려면. SSL에 대해 구성된. " 내가 아는 한 웹 서버가 SSL에 대해 구성되며, 그래서 여기에 무슨 일이 일어나고 있는지 모른다.

    443 세션
    나는 다음 443 세션 모듈을 공급하지만, 그것은 또한 사이트의 유형에 내가 (혼합 HTTP 및 HTTPS)을하고있는 중이은 사용하지 않는 것이 좋습니다 있다고 드루팔 7에 대한 발표되지 않았습니다. 그것은 말합니다 :

    "443 세션 모듈은 /이 사용자가 HTTPS 페이지로 HTTP 페이지에서 탐색 할 때 모든 세션 데이터가 손실 될 나타납니다 것을 의미 HTTPS. 이것은 전자 상거래 사이트 어디를 실행에 적합하지 않은이 모듈을 만드는 HTTP에 대해 별도의 세션 쿠키를 사용하기 때문에 대부분의 페이지는 HTTPS 인 체크 아웃을 제외하고 HTTP이다. 그들이 체크 아웃에 갈 때이 경우 사용자의 카트 내용이 손실 될 나타납니다.이 시나리오의 혼합 세션 모듈을 참조하시기 바랍니다. "

    나는 다음 혼합 세션 모듈을 공급.

    혼합 세션 모듈
    더 드루팔 7 버전은 없습니다. 그래도 참조 동네 짱의 SSL을 수행합니다.

    나는 그 동네 짱 SSL 공급

    나는 동네 짱 SSL을 설치하지만 내가 이전에 설명한 문제가 발생했습니다. 동네 짱의 SSL 페이지에서는 말한다 :

    "- 클린 URL을 활성화해야합니다
    - SSL 인증서를 설치하고 귀하의 웹 사이트에 대한 작업을해야합니다
    - Ubercart은 유 원하는 거의 아무것도 사용할 수 있습니다 BTW,이 모듈이 필요하지 않습니다. 그러나 가장 일반적인 사용은에서 이름을 가져옵니다 그게 그렇게 ubercart 함께. "

    당신은 SSL 인증서가 있고 그 인증으로 당신의 ubercart 페이지를 보호하려면 "다음이 그것을 설치,이 모듈을 다운로드 config (설정). 당신을위한 모듈입니다, 당신은 시간에 당신의 인증서와 함께 실행됩니다.이 모듈 귀하의 웹 사이트를에 직접 입력하여 https로 작동하지 않는 경우 실행 인증서를 얻을 수 있도록하지 않습니다., 당신은 얻을 필요가 첫 번째 작업 그리고 당신은 당신이 손 전에 설치할 수 있습니다.이 모듈을 구성 할 수 있지만이되지 않습니다 이 SSL 실제로 작동 가능 여부를 확인하기 위해 테스트 않는로 구성 할 수. "

    그래서 깨끗한 URL을 사용할 수 있지만 내 웹 사이트의 SSL (HTTPS) 버전에 연결할 수 없습니다 동네 짱 SSL과 함께 언급 된 문제가 있습니다.

    지금은 주요 문제는 Inmotions에게 내가 영구 URL (우버 SSL을 비활성화)로 임시 URL을 비교 오늘 아침에 몇 가지 테스트를 실행 TEMP URL과 드루팔 7에서 사용 깨끗한 URL을 것 같다. 여기 결과는 :

    TEMP의 URL
    드루팔 7 깨끗한 URL을 해제하고 사이트는 HTTP와 HTTPS 작동
    예를 들면
    bizXXX.inmotionhosting.com/

    드루팔 7 깨끗한 URL을 사용하고 사이트는 HTTP와 HTTPS 만 홈페이지를 보여줍니다. 다른 페이지는 오류 404을 생산하고 있습니다.
    예를 들면
    "bizXXX.inmotionhosting.com/

    사용자 이름 / "표시하지만"bizXXX.inmotionhosting.com/

    사용자 이름 / about_us는 "오류 404을 생산하고 있습니다.
    "https://secureXXX.inmotionhosting.com/

    사용자 이름 / "표시하지만"https://secureXXX.inmotionhosting.com/

    사용자 이름 / about_us는 "오류 404을 생산하고 있습니다.


    영구 URL
    드루팔 7 깨끗한 URL을 해제하고 사이트가 HTTP 작동 (https를 공유 SSL 영구 URL을 사용하여 사용할 수 없음)
    예를 들면
    mysite.com/?q=about_us

    드루팔 7 깨끗한 URL을 사용하고 사이트가 HTTP 작동 (https를 공유 SSL 영구 URL을 사용하여 사용할 수 없음)
    예를 들면
    mysite.com/about_us

    그래서 (내가 공유 SSL을 위해 사용해야합니다) 드루팔 7 깨끗한 URL 및 Inmotions 임시 URL에 문제가있는 것 같습니다.

    (- "에 AllowOverride 없음"HTTPS의에서 "에 AllowOverride 모두"변화하지 내가 이전에이 언급 한) 나는 다른 드루팔 7 사용자가이 같은 문제 (https://drupal.org/node/1734722)을했다 및 서버 구성을 통해 그것을 해결 발견했다. 내가 다 다른 시도 이후이 가능한 우리의 솔루션입니다?

    내가이 일을 해결하기 위해 노력하고 모든 너희들에게 다시 한번 큰 감사를드립니다.

    이 비디오를 시청!

    관련 기사

    드루팔은 SSL을 사용하여 호스팅HTTPS는 HTTP 요청과 응답을 암호화하는 프로토콜입니다. 이 경우 누군가가 당신의 컴퓨터와 당신이 요청하는 서버 사이의 네트워크를 손상 할 수 있었다 보장 ...
    깨진 링크를 드루팔 호스팅 수정내가 처음 "진짜"드루팔 사이트 온라인을 걸었습니다. 그러나. 나는 쓰러진 나무로 실행했습니다. 라이브 서버에 데이터베이스와 파일을 마이그레이션 한 후. 사이트에있는 링크의 모든는 제외 부러 ...
    인모 션 (InMotion) 스크립트를 설치 워드 프레스 호스팅워드 프레스는 가장 인기있는 블로그 플랫폼과 콘텐츠 관리 시스템으로 알려져있다. 우리가 워드 프레스는 잘 용이성 알려져있다 그들에게 말할 때 새로운 사용자들은 놀라 ...
    면 처리 검색 아파치 SOLR의 드루팔 호스팅참고 : 더그 반에 추가 특별한 감사를 마지막으로이 블로그 게시물을 게시 할 동기를 제공! 초기 드루팔 8에 대한 검색 API 및 SOLR 관련 모듈은 초기 알파에 있던 2016에서 ...
    변경 테이블 접두사 드루팔 호스팅나는 웹 서버에서 실행되는 드루팔 (7) 사이트, 그것은 현재 접두사 밖으로 만든 데이터베이스를 사용하고 있습니다. 나는에서 새 드루팔 인스턴스에 해당 데이터베이스를 복원하려고 시도하고있다 ...